This is a longitudinal cohort study that will be coordinated with the 2019 schistosomiasis stool survey in Napu. The study will use the stool survey results as entry criteria to identify subjects to become the index cases. Contact investigation will be conducted to the index cases during home visit (Visit 1). The index cases and their contacts meeting the study's eligibility criteria will be recruited. For Visit 1, they will be tested for schistosomiasis by on the spot POC-CCA, stool samples will be tested for KK at Donggala R&D Center Laboratory and urinary tract infection (UTI) by urine dipsticks, stool samples will be tested for schistosomiasis and soil transmitted helminths (STH) by KK at Donggala R&D Center Laboratory and by molecular assay (Taqman qPCR) at the INA-RESPOND Reference Laboratory, while dried blood spots samples will be tested for schistosome antibodies by ELISA at the INA-RESPOND Reference Laboratory. The study KK and/or POC-CCA will be used to determine their schistosomiasis status. Those with positive schistosomiasis status by KK and/or POC-CCA will continue follow up to Visit 2 and 3.

Indonesia's plan for elimination of schistosomiasis by 2025 requires a better understanding of the factors associated with infection, effective epidemiologic monitoring, and optimization of diagnostic and treatment strategies. In settings of low prevalence such as Lindu, Napu and Bada regions of Central Sulawesi, an ultrasensitive technique to diagnose Schistosoma japonicum is needed. A diagnostic test that is efficient, accurate and easy to use would facilitate collection of reliable epidemiologic information and provide and effective means of assessing the impact of mass drug administration (MDA).
Primary Objective:
To estimate the accuracy of the schistosomiasis point-of-care circulating cathodic antigen (POC CCA) urine test for monitoring S. japonicum infection.
